Brighton, UK – A local gardening enthusiast, known online as olivialathwell_, has shared a popular and straightforward method for cultivating an endless supply of garlic from a single clove, sparking considerable interest among home gardeners. The technique, detailed in a recent video, involves first sprouting garlic cloves in a bowl of water, with visible growth appearing within a week. "I couldn't believe all of the cloves actually sprouted," the creator stated in the video, demonstrating the initial stage. Once roots emerge from the bottom and green shoots from the top, the cloves are ready for planting. The video shows the cloves being transplanted into both a garden pot and directly into the soil, with the creator noting, "It amazes me that each clove turns into one garlic bulb." The initiative aligns with growing trends in sustainable living and cost-saving. The creator, who identifies as a 'Frugal Mum,' emphasized her commitment to DIY and saving money. "Growing my own garlic is just one of those things," she explained, encouraging viewers to adopt similar practices. While the full garlic bulb takes approximately nine to ten months to mature, the creator assures viewers, "I promise you it is worth it. If you keep up with the cycle, you will have free garlic for life." She also shared a bonus tip for growing garlic indoors year-round.
